How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 90802?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 90802 Studio Apartments | $2,269 | $635 | $4,167 |
| 90802 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,761 | $1,450 | $6,418 |
| 90802 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,683 | $1,300 | $7,995 |
| 90802 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,605 | $1,195 | $9,350 |
| 90802 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,847 | $2,695 | $3,000 |
| 90802 5 Bedroom Apartments | $3,395 | $3,395 | $3,395 |
